What is Binary?
Binary is a number system that uses only two digits, 0 and 1, to represent all values. This system is widely used in computing and digital electronics, as it allows information to be easily stored and transmitted through electronic devices.

Applications of Binary in the Digital World
Binary is the foundation of all digital technologies, including computers, smartphones, and the internet. It allows information to be stored and transmitted through electronic devices, as the circuits inside these devices can only understand two states, on or off, which are represented by 0 and 1.
For example, when you press a key on your keyboard, the keyboard sends a signal to the computer in binary code, telling it which key was pressed. The computer then interprets this signal and displays the corresponding character on the screen.
